Due to different application scenarios, the performance requirements of batteries also vary. Firstly, as a mobile power source, power lithium batteries have high requirements for volume (and mass) energy density as much as possible under the premise of safety, in order to achieve more durable endurance. At the same time, users also hope that electric vehicles can be safely and quickly charged, so power lithium batteries have high requirements for energy density and power density. However, for safety reasons, energy type batteries with a charging and discharging capacity of around 1C are currently commonly used.
The vast majority of energy storage devices do not need to be moved, so there is no direct requirement for energy density in lithium energy storage batteries. As for power density, different energy storage scenarios have different requirements.
Chen Yongchong, the leader of the Energy Storage Technology Research Group of the Institute of Electrical Engineering of the Chinese Academy of Sciences, once pointed out that for power peak shaving, off grid photovoltaic energy storage, or peak valley price difference energy storage scenarios on the user side, it is generally necessary to continuously charge or discharge the energy storage battery for more than two hours. Therefore, it is suitable to use capacity type batteries with a charge discharge rate ≤ 0.5C;
For energy storage scenarios with power frequency modulation or smooth fluctuations in renewable energy, it is necessary to quickly charge and discharge the energy storage battery in a time range of seconds to minutes, making it suitable for applications of ≥ 2C power type batteries; In some application scenarios that require both frequency modulation and peak shaving, energy based batteries are more suitable. Of course, in this scenario, power based and capacity based batteries can also be used together.
Secondly, compared to power lithium batteries, energy storage lithium batteries have higher requirements for calendar service life. The lifespan of new energy vehicles is generally 5-8 years, while the lifespan of energy storage projects is generally expected to be greater than 10 years. The cycle life of power lithium batteries is between 1000 and 2000 times, while the cycle life of energy storage lithium batteries is generally required to be greater than 3500 times. It is hoped that by developing new operation and maintenance regeneration technologies, an ultra long calendar energy storage life can be achieved
